2018 GTPP is coming with a different tire compound but same 275 rears and 255 fronts if i remember right. The car will still have a disadvantage and i am 100% sure knowing that alone Ford didn't aim to beat the six gen camaro 1le!
Ford just wants to win in sales/profits, not necessarily performance.

The other main reason must be Ford doesn't want the current gen mustang gt to perform better than the any of the gt350's. Even power pack 2 shouldn't cut it. I don't see a six gen gtpp besting a 1le and a gt350 tp. Seventh gen on the otherhand, it better be!
They don't have to 'best' either of those cars, just crowd them a bit more than they did. At least make it look like they put a little effort into upping the 'performance' part of PP. The GT350 is going to retain its exclusivity on the strength of its FPC Voodoo, regardless.
